Hey everyone! Sorry to add another post about the crazy Legally Blonde tour but I saw the opening performance last night in East Lansing, and went to the cast party at a local restaurant. There are some other things going on behind the scenes, some of which I'm sure you know. Anyway here we go.

Review:
Laura Bell was in fact on as Elle, and she was a little sick, but cute and impressive as always. During "Serious" her dress got stuck to the chair and she ripped part of it! Legally Blonde Tour (with LBB) Review/ Questions/ News/ Round up? She said some lines low to save her voice and they came out funny. "Maybe not to yo' face," she said in a "ghetto" voice. Little things like that gave her performance a little quirk. I noticed a few lyric and line changes (I assume these are in all of the tour shows). Notably, about Vivian in "Positive." There were a TON of understudies. I don't remember most but I know Tiffany Engan was added to the swing, and there was a delta-nu track empty (they used a handbag as the "S" when they spelled ELLE WOODS). Over all, I thought the show was pretty smooth, although I missed some things from the original Broadway run (sets and such).

The "Cast Party" was pretty cool. Laura Bell was a little passive, trying not to talk and such to save her voice. She said it was cool to be back in the role, but weird. Lauren Zakrin is a friend of a friend of mine, and she was so happy to be home in Michigan! She went home for the first time in 6 months! She was just adorable! (And amazing in the show. She is that ensemble member that catches your eye.) Becky and Paul Cannan were there, too!

A lot of theatre people get tired of flying, believe it or not. Part of the fun of being on the road is traveling and seeing the country. It's far more fun and exciting driving a few hundred miles with a group of friends than sitting on a plane with half a can of Coke and a few ice cubes.

And of course they are not going to be doing every drive. But something like East Lansing to St. Louis can be done pretty easily in a day, especially if you have a couple of people to share driving responsibility.
